Getting started on quality band photos

We plan on releasing with some really funny and creative photos, but reallized we don't even begin to know how to get started making them. You know, where can we get quality pictures like you see in label band photos.... the ones with the cool lighting, etc, etc. How much are we gonna end up spending for some decent professional pictures? How the hell do you go about finding a good photographer/studio? Are there any sites that have tips and stuff like that on photography?

Go to the largest professional photographic supply house or camera store in Phoenix. Talk to some of the old-timers. They all do freelance work, and will do an excellent job. Make sure you get a contract stating that YOU own the negatives! (and take them with you) Wedding photogs always keep copyright and possesion of the negs.
